Dune: Awakening Is Finally Confirmed for Consoles. But That’s Not the Only News, Because They’re Even Adding a Single-Player Mode.
That’s right, Dune: Awakening is finally coming to consoles. Funcom confirmed that Dune: Awakening is arriving on PlayStation 5 and Xbox in September 2026. That’s more than a year after the release of the PC version of the game.

But what’s actually crazy here is that the game is also getting a single-player mode.
This is the biggest surprise, a completely new single-player way to play that didn’t exist in the game before.
Since Dune: Awakening was originally designed as a survival MMO with hundreds of players on Arrakis, many people wanted an option to play alone without online obligations and annoying MMO stuff.

This actually solves one of the biggest criticisms, because ever since the game was first revealed many fans kept saying they wanted a Dune game, not an MMO. And while Dune: Awakening had a solid reception on PC, the MMO and PvP elements pushed away part of the audience that wanted a more classic single-player experience. Adding a solo mode feels like a direct response to those criticisms.
This is a very smart move from them. The Dune franchise has exploded in popularity in recent years thanks to the movies. A lot of people love the universe of Arrakis, but don’t want to grind with other players, deal with PvP fights, or handle those classic MMO obligations.
That’s why this new single-player option opens the door for a massive number of new players who skipped the game specifically because of the MMO approach.
